Why Dresser Drawer Track Replacement Is Necessary
I’ve found that dresser drawer track replacement becomes necessary when the drawer no longer opens and closes smoothly. Over time, the tracks can bend, wear out, or collect damage from everyday use, making the drawer stick, wobble, or even fall off its path. When that happens, using the dresser becomes frustrating, and replacing the track is often the best way to restore proper function.
My experience has also shown me that damaged tracks can affect the safety of the furniture. A drawer that jams or slides unevenly may suddenly come loose, which can cause spills, broken items, or even injury. Replacing the track helps keep the drawer stable and reliable, especially in a busy home where the dresser is used often.
I also see track replacement as a smart way to extend the life of the dresser itself. Instead of replacing the entire piece of furniture, I can fix one worn part and make the dresser usable again. It’s a practical repair that saves money, improves convenience, and brings back the smooth operation I expect from my furniture.

What I Looked for Before Buying
Before I bought anything, I checked a few important things:
- Track type: I made sure I knew whether my dresser used side-mount, center-mount, or bottom-mount tracks.
- Drawer size: I measured the drawer length and width so I could get the right fit.
- Weight capacity: I wanted tracks strong enough to hold the items I usually store in the drawer.
- Material: I preferred metal tracks because they felt more durable than plastic ones.
- Smoothness: I looked for tracks with ball-bearing slides for easier opening and closing.
Types of Drawer Tracks I Considered
I found that not all drawer tracks are the same. These were the main types I came across:
- Side-mount tracks: Easy to install and common in many dressers.
- Center-mount tracks: Usually found in older dressers and often simpler in design.
- Bottom-mount tracks: Hidden underneath the drawer and give a cleaner look.
- Roller slides: Budget-friendly, but not always as smooth as ball-bearing options.
- Ball-bearing slides: My favorite choice for smoother movement and better durability.
What I Checked for Compatibility
I learned quickly that buying the wrong track wastes time and money. To avoid that, I checked:
- Drawer depth and length
- Mounting style of the old track
- Hole placement for screws
- Clearance space on the sides or bottom
- Whether the new track matched the dresser frame

Tools I Needed for Installation
When I replaced my drawer tracks, I used a few basic tools:
- Screwdriver
- Measuring tape
- Pencil for marking
- Drill, if new holes were needed
- Level to keep the track aligned
